#3fa002 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#3fa002 is composed of 24.7% red, 62.7%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 98.8% yellow and 37.3% black. It has a hue angle of 96.8 degrees, a saturation of 97.5% and a lightness of 31.8%. #3fa002 color hex could be obtained by blending #7eff04 with #004100.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

#3fa002 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#3fa002 has RGB values of R:63, G:160,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0.61, M:0, Y:0.99, K:0.37. Its decimal value is 4169730.
